This shot was taken remembering an old pinhole camera shot I did. In that shot i left after 40 seconds creating a ghost image. This shot didn't have such a long exposure:)
I know it is not a very groundbreaking technique but the leave-midway-through does have it's use. I like how my friend felt it was a bit cold and sits hunched over:) The camera was balanced on a bench and we took a lot of shots due to movement ( since then I have bought a solid tripod:) )
Anyway the shot was in color, I converted it in the imagefactorys convert to B&W, then I made it duotone.
I know the shot is dark as I felt that fits the GHost theme:)
